Late Fall Centuries Auction

This spectacular auction spans centuries, it features items ranging from the 1500s to the 1990s! Included in this fabulous auction is the personal collection of Dorothy Gallun, a nationally known antique dealer who was based out of here Cedarburg heritage home. 18th century furniture, art, rugs, accessories and more. We are also featuring the River Hills estate of a prominent Milwaukee industrialist that includes mid-century, contemporary, atomic modern, and post modern furnishings. We also will feature the first half of works from important Wisconsin artist Dean Jackson Meeker. Other items in this auction include an array of Victorian and other furniture, lighting, Arts and Crafts items, a paperweight collection, miniature portrait collection, spectacular Art Deco items, silver, porcelain, a map collection, advertising, fine art, Oriental art and furniture, fine jewelry, outstanding rugs, designer clothing and handbags, a 1965 Morris Minor custom car and so much more!
